Understanding the Key Differences Between Pyelonephritis and Glomerulonephritis

When it comes to kidney-related health concerns, two conditions often cause confusion among patients and even some healthcare providers: pyelonephritis and glomerulonephritis. Though both affect the kidneys and may share overlapping symptoms like fatigue or swelling, they differ significantly in origin, pathology, clinical presentation, diagnosis, and treatment. Understanding these distinctions is essential—not only for accurate diagnosis but also for timely, targeted intervention that preserves long-term kidney function.

Pyelonephritis: A Bacterial Infection of the Upper Urinary Tract

Pyelonephritis is an infectious inflammatory condition primarily affecting the renal pelvis and parenchyma—the upper part of the urinary tract. It's most commonly caused by Escherichia coli ascending from the bladder, though other pathogens like Klebsiella, Proteus, or Pseudomonas may be involved—especially in hospitalized or immunocompromised individuals.

Acute Pyelonephritis: Sudden Onset, Systemic Symptoms

Acute pyelonephritis typically strikes rapidly and presents with a classic triad: fever (often >101°F / 38.3°C), flank or lower back pain, and urinary symptoms such as urgency, frequency, and dysuria. Additional signs may include chills, nausea, vomiting, and malaise. Laboratory findings often reveal elevated white blood cell count, positive urine culture (>10⁵ CFU/mL), and sometimes elevated serum creatinine if kidney function is temporarily impaired.

Treatment centers on empiric broad-spectrum antibiotics—such as fluoroquinolones (e.g., ciprofloxacin) or cephalosporins (e.g., ceftriaxone)—adjusted based on culture and sensitivity results. A typical course lasts 7–14 days, with oral therapy often sufficient for mild-to-moderate cases. Hospitalization is recommended for severe illness, pregnancy, or signs of sepsis.

Chronic Pyelonephritis: Silent Damage and Structural Changes

Chronic pyelonephritis is less about active infection and more about repeated or persistent inflammation leading to scarring, atrophy, and eventual loss of renal tissue. It's frequently associated with underlying anatomical abnormalities—like vesicoureteral reflux, kidney stones, or neurogenic bladder—or recurrent UTIs over years.

Many patients remain asymptomatic for long periods, with diagnosis often occurring incidentally during imaging (e.g., ultrasound or CT showing cortical thinning or calyceal deformities) or when evaluating unexplained hypertension or declining eGFR. Unlike acute cases, chronic pyelonephritis rarely responds to short-term antibiotics alone; management focuses on preventing recurrence, correcting structural issues, and monitoring for complications like chronic kidney disease (CKD) or hypertension.

Glomerulonephritis: An Immune-Mediated Attack on the Kidney's Filtering Units

In stark contrast, glomerulonephritis (GN) is not infectious—it's an immune-mediated disorder targeting the glomeruli, the microscopic filtration units within the kidneys. This damage disrupts the kidney's ability to filter waste, regulate fluid balance, and retain essential proteins and red blood cells.

Core Clinical Features and Diagnostic Clues

The hallmark signs of glomerulonephritis include:

  • Hematuria (often microscopic or "cola-colored" urine due to red blood cell casts)
  • Proteinuria—ranging from mild to nephrotic-range (>3.5 g/day)
  • Edema, especially periorbital or dependent (e.g., ankles), driven by hypoalbuminemia and sodium retention
  • Hypertension, resulting from fluid overload and activation of the renin-angiotensin-aldosterone system (RAAS)
  • Reduced GFR, potentially progressing to acute kidney injury (AKI) or CKD if untreated

Diagnosis relies on urinalysis (looking for dysmorphic RBCs and RBC casts), serum tests (low complement levels in some types, elevated anti-GBM or ANCA antibodies), and often a renal biopsy—the gold standard for classifying GN subtypes (e.g., IgA nephropathy, lupus nephritis, ANCA-associated vasculitis).

Treatment Strategies: Targeting the Immune System

Management of glomerulonephritis is highly subtype-dependent. While antibiotics play no role (unless there's a coincident infection), first-line therapies often involve immunosuppression: corticosteroids, cyclophosphamide, rituximab, or mycophenolate mofetil. Supportive care—including ACE inhibitors or ARBs to reduce proteinuria and control blood pressure—is critical across all forms. Lifestyle modifications, such as low-sodium and moderate-protein diets, also support kidney preservation.

Why Accurate Differentiation Matters

Misdiagnosing glomerulonephritis as pyelonephritis—or vice versa—can lead to serious consequences: unnecessary antibiotic exposure, delayed immunosuppressive therapy, or missed opportunities to address reversible causes. For example, treating autoimmune GN with antibiotics won't halt disease progression—and could mask worsening renal function.

Early recognition empowers patients and clinicians alike. If you experience persistent foamy urine, unexplained swelling, blood-tinged urine, or recurrent UTI-like symptoms that don't fully resolve with antibiotics, consult a nephrologist promptly. Timely evaluation—including urine microscopy, serologic testing, and imaging—can make all the difference in protecting your kidney health for years to come.
